How Does a Venting Hob Work?

How Does a Venting Hob Work?

In the evolving landscape of kitchen technology, venting hobs have emerged as a revolutionary innovation, blending the functionalities of a traditional hob with an integrated ventilation system. This dual-purpose appliance not only enhances the cooking experience but also optimizes kitchen space and air quality. As urban living spaces become more compact and open-plan kitchen designs gain popularity, the importance of efficient and aesthetic kitchen solutions like venting hobs is on the rise.

How Does a Venting Hob Work?
 

Technical Specifications

Design and Structure

Venting hobs combine a sleek cooktop with a powerful ventilation system, typically located at the center or sides of the hob. This design allows for seamless integration into modern kitchens, eliminating the need for bulky overhead extractors.

Key Components

  1. Induction Zones:The cooktop usually features multiple induction zones that offer precise temperature control and energy efficiency.
  2. Integrated Extractor:The extractor system, located within the hob, captures steam and odors at the source, ensuring a cleaner cooking environment.

Power and Efficiency Ratings

Venting hobs are designed to deliver high performance with lower energy consumption. They come with energy ratings that highlight their efficiency, making them an eco-friendly choice for modern households.

Control Systems

Advanced touch controls and smart interfaces allow users to operate both the cooking and ventilation functions with ease. Some models even offer app connectivity for remote control.

Benefits

Space-Saving Design

The integrated design of venting hobs frees up valuable kitchen space that would otherwise be occupied by an overhead extractor, allowing for more creative and flexible kitchen layouts.

Improved Air Quality

By capturing steam and odors directly at the source, venting hobs significantly improve indoor air quality, making the cooking environment healthier and more pleasant.

Enhanced Cooking Efficiency

Induction technology ensures fast and efficient cooking, while the integrated extractor maintains a clear and unobstructed workspace.

Aesthetic Appeal

With their sleek and modern design, venting hobs enhance the overall look of the kitchen, providing a clean and uncluttered appearance.

Challenges and Limitations

Cost Considerations

The advanced technology and integrated design of venting hobs come at a higher cost compared to traditional hobs and extractors. This can be a barrier for some consumers.

Installation Complexities

Installing a venting hob may require professional assistance, especially in kitchens that are not pre-configured for such appliances.

Maintenance Requirements

Regular maintenance is essential to ensure optimal performance. This includes cleaning filters and ensuring the ventilation system is free of obstructions.

Comparative Analysis

Venting Hobs vs. Traditional Hobs

Compared to traditional hobs, venting hobs offer the added benefit of integrated ventilation, which eliminates the need for separate extractors and enhances kitchen aesthetics and functionality.

Venting Hobs vs. Overhead Extractors

While overhead extractors are effective, they can be bulky and obtrusive. Venting hobs provide a streamlined solution, combining cooking and ventilation in one appliance and offering greater design flexibility.

User Guides or Tutorials

Installation Process

Installing a venting hob involves preparing the kitchen countertop, ensuring proper ventilation pathways, and securely fitting the appliance. Professional installation is recommended to ensure compliance with safety standards.

Operating Instructions

Operating a venting hob is straightforward, with touch controls for both cooking and ventilation functions. Users can adjust temperature settings, timer functions, and extraction power through an intuitive interface.

Maintenance Tips

Regular maintenance includes:

  • Cleaning the induction zones and extractor filters.
  • Checking for blockages.
  • Ensuring the system operates efficiently.

Following the manufacturer's guidelines for maintenance will extend the lifespan of the appliance.
